Japan already has the infamous Pinafore cafe, where the waitresses dress up as characters from the game, Idol Soldier Suchie Pai IV. And they also have the Maid Taxi, where "sexy maids" play Playstation with the passengers.
But what about girls? Where can they go to see some sexy males AND enjoy some gaming excitement? The Hibari-Tei Maid Cafe, that's where!
Due to a lack of girls interested in becoming maids, the owner of the cafe was forced to make an interesting descision ... He employed men instead! Yes, those maids in short skirts are men!
